Immigrants from Lithuania vs Mongolian Master's Degree Correlation Chart
The statistical analysis conducted on geographies consisting of 117,722,731 people shows a mild positive correlation between the proportion of Immigrants from Lithuania and percentage of population with at least master's degree education in the United States with a correlation coefficient (R) of 0.356 and weighted average of 18.5%. Similarly, the statistical analysis conducted on geographies consisting of 140,335,319 people shows no correlation between the proportion of Mongolians and percentage of population with at least master's degree education in the United States with a correlation coefficient (R) of -0.020 and weighted average of 19.4%, a difference of 4.9%.
